The Importance Of A Reliable Fire Phone System

When it comes to fire safety in buildings, having a reliable communication system in place is crucial. One often overlooked aspect of building safety is the need for a dedicated fire phone system. In the event of an emergency, being able to quickly and effectively communicate with emergency services can mean the difference between life and death. This is where a fire phone system comes into play.

A fire phone system is a specialized communication system designed specifically for use during a fire emergency. These systems are typically installed in high-rise buildings, hotels, hospitals, and other large structures where standard phone lines may be compromised in the event of a fire. The primary function of a fire phone system is to provide a direct line of communication between building occupants and emergency services.

One of the key features of a fire phone system is its reliability. Unlike standard phone lines, fire phone systems are designed to withstand extreme heat and smoke conditions. This means that even in the event of a fire, occupants will still be able to use the system to call for help. In addition, fire phone systems are typically powered by a backup power source, such as a battery or generator, to ensure that they remain operational during a power outage.

Another important feature of a fire phone system is its simplicity. In an emergency situation, it is crucial that building occupants are able to quickly and easily use the system to call for help. fire phone systems are usually equipped with large, easy-to-read buttons and clear instructions to guide users through the process of making a call. This ensures that even in a high-stress situation, occupants can quickly get in touch with emergency services.

In addition to providing a direct line of communication with emergency services, fire phone systems can also be used to communicate important safety information to building occupants. For example, in the event of a fire, the system can be used to broadcast evacuation instructions or other critical information to help occupants safely exit the building. This can help prevent panic and confusion during an emergency and ensure that everyone is able to evacuate safely.

Furthermore, fire phone systems are typically connected to the building’s fire alarm system. This means that when the fire alarm is triggered, the fire phone system will automatically dial the local fire department and provide them with important information about the location of the fire. This can help emergency responders arrive on the scene more quickly and take the appropriate action to extinguish the fire.
